Arrest Warrants Reissued for Imaan Mazari, Husband in Controversial Tweet Case

A local court in Islamabad has reissued arrest warrants for human rights lawyer Imaan Mazari and her husband, Shahryar Rind, in connection with a controversial tweet case.

The warrants were reissued after the couple failed to appear before the court despite repeated summons. The case pertains to alleged β€œobjectionable and defamatory” remarks made on social media that authorities claim targeted state institutions.

According to court officials, both Imaan and her husband were earlier granted interim bail but did not comply with court appearances as required. The judge expressed displeasure over their absence and directed authorities to ensure their presence at the next hearing.
